The state auditor shall be the auditor of public accounts and as such shall be independent of any executive or administrative officers of the state., 67-3-1(3)(a)(i) The state auditor shall audit each permanent fund, each special fund, the General Fund, and the accounts of any department of state government or any independent agency or public corporation on a regular basis as the auditor shall determine necessary or upon request of the governor or the Legislature. The Utah State Auditor has developed a risk assessment model that provides a basic evaluation of an entity's fraud risk based on the required separation of duties and other recommended measures. As described in the Utah Constitution, Article VII, the State Auditor shall perform financial post audits of public accounts (Section 15) and hold office for four years beginning on the first Monday of January next after their election (Section 1).
